What is the cheapest house to build?

Ranch Homes
A home with a simple and concise layout is the cheapest type of house to build. Ranch homes are typically single-story structures with attached garages. They're easy to find construction plans for and highly customizable, so you can find a home that fits your needs and budget.

Is brick cheaper than wood?

While wood is more affordable than brick, according to a 2017 study conducted by RSMeans and the Brick Industry Association, the national average total construction cost of a clay brick-sided home is only two percent more than wood and fiber cement. So it's cheaper, but not by much.

How much does it cost to build a house yourself?

Building a house yourself typically costs between $122,500 and $411,500, for an average of $256,000 (not including land). However, prices range drastically based on the project size and location, so it's not uncommon for costs to be anywhere from $8,000 to $820,000 or more.

How long does it take to build a house from start to finish?

On average, it takes seven months to build a house from start to finish, according to a 2019 U.S. Census Bureau report. But you may also need to include time for an architect to draw up plans (1–4 months). Then tack on another month to get your project authorized before shovels can hit the dirt.

How much can I save by building my own house?

If you performed all of the labor to build the average home of today, you would save about fifty percent off of the cost to build. And according to the latest cost to build survey from the National Association of Home Builders, the average home costs just under $300k to build.

What is the cheapest house to build per square foot?

One-story ranch

Cost to build: $150 to $180 per square foot, or $300,000 to $360,000 for a 2,000 square foot home. A one-story ranch home—essentially, a box—built on a slab foundation with a simple roof is one of the cheapest homes to build.

How much does it cost to build a 1000 square foot house frame?

The cost to build an A-frame house is about $150,000 for a 1,000-square-foot home. This style costs about $100 to $200 per square foot for materials and labor. If you plan on a custom design to create a cottagecore vacation home, you might spend $400 to $600 per square foot.

What are the disadvantages of an A-frame house?

A few of the main cons to A-Frame homes include:
  • More susceptible to termite damage due to wooden framing.
  • Less likely to hold up in a major storm.
  • Lack of storage space.
  • Limited number of rooms due to roof size.
  • Lack of privacy due to large windows.

Is a steel frame house cheaper to build?

Steel frame building is not cheaper than conventional methods but can save you lots of money with other costs. "Building with steel frames is material wise not cheaper than brick and mortar, but, if correctly built, will save you up to 20% due to less waste and less labour costs.

What is the most expensive part of a house?

When it comes to the actual home construction, framing will be the most expensive part of the process. Based on the same $428K figure for the average custom home, framing will eat up about $41K of that budget. The cost of framing will depend on the materials you choose and the size of the home.

How long does it take to frame a 1500 sq ft house?

Framing a home usually takes 5-8 weeks. It also depends on the type of home you are building, the size of the home you are building, and the location. So, at this point, if all has gone according to plan you can expect to be on your 3rd month when your framing begins. Included in framing is the roof of the home.
